Understanding Scottsdale’s Dry Climate

Scottsdale’s dry climate can make hair prone to dryness, frizz, and damage. Here are a few key points to understand about the climate:

  1. Low Humidity: Scottsdale’s dry climate has low humidity levels, which can strip moisture from your hair, leaving it dry and brittle.
  2. Sun Exposure: The intense sun exposure in Scottsdale can cause hair color to fade and weaken the hair shaft, making it more susceptible to damage.
  3. Protective Measures: To combat the effects of the dry climate, it’s essential to use moisturizing hair products, wear hats or scarves to shield your hair from the sun, and hydrate yourself adequately.

By understanding these factors, you can take steps to maintain healthy and vibrant hair in Scottsdale’s dry environment.

    Tips from Hair Stylists for Healthy Hair

    Hair stylists recommend using sulfate-free shampoo and conditioner to prevent hair from drying out in Scottsdale’s dry climate. Deep conditioning treatments once a week can help keep your hair hydrated. Regular trims every 6-8 weeks can prevent split ends. Stylists also suggest avoiding excessive heat styling and using heat protectant products when necessary. A silk pillowcase can reduce friction and breakage while you sleep. Drinking plenty of water and eating a balanced diet rich in nutrients can promote healthy hair growth. Avoid over-washing your hair; 2-3 times per week is usually sufficient. Protect your hair from the sun by wearing hats or scarves. Hair stylists also advise using a wide-tooth comb to detangle hair gently while it’s wet to prevent breakage. Lastly, incorporating a weekly scalp exfoliation can help remove buildup and promote hair health.

    Heat Protection for Styling

    Hair stylists emphasize the importance of using heat protection products before styling your hair in Scottsdale’s dry climate. This helps prevent damage from styling tools like flat irons and curling wands, keeping your hair healthy and vibrant. Heat protectant sprays are commonly recommended for all hair types to provide a barrier against high temperatures. Additionally, using lower heat settings on your styling tools and avoiding prolonged exposure can also help preserve the health of your hair.

    Nighttime Hair Care Routine

    It’s essential to follow a nighttime hair care routine to keep your hair healthy in Scottsdale’s dry climate. Here are some tips recommended by expert hair stylists:

  • Use a silk or satin pillowcase to prevent friction and breakage while you sleep.

  • Apply a few drops of argan oil to the ends of your hair to keep them moisturized.

  • Braid your hair loosely before bedtime to protect it from tangling while you sleep.

  • Consider using a silk hair wrap to keep your hair hydrated and protected overnight.

  • Avoid sleeping with wet hair, as it can lead to breakage and frizz.

  • Invest in a hydrating overnight mask to deeply nourish your hair while you sleep.

  • Regularly trim your hair to prevent split ends and maintain its health.

  • Use a wide-tooth comb to detangle your hair gently before going to bed.

  • Apply a leave-in conditioner or hair serum to keep your hair moisturized overnight.

  • Prioritize scalp care by massaging your scalp with natural oils before bedtime to promote healthy hair growth.
